Using Cards outside your normal area
Found out the hard way. Years ago when visiting Mazatlan, found out my credit card was cancelled. Fortunately, we had a backup. When I got back to Seattle and called the bank, I was told that my charges didn't match my spending pattern and the bank wanted to protect us in case they were stolen. They had tried to reach us by phone 1st. So now, when we do any travelling, I let my bank know so that I won't be surprised again.
